Why Boxing Beginners Need the Right Punching Bag

Before getting into the specifics, let's understand why choosing the right punching bag is so crucial for beginners:

  1. Building Technique: For newcomers, the primary focus should be on learning proper technique---whether it's footwork, punching form, or head movement. A good punching bag will provide the resistance and feedback necessary for developing solid fundamentals.
  2. Developing Endurance: Boxing is a highly physical sport that demands stamina. A well-chosen bag will help you work on your endurance by allowing you to punch for extended periods.
  3. Enhancing Confidence: For a beginner, getting familiar with punching an actual bag (instead of the air) provides immediate feedback on strength, control, and accuracy, which can boost confidence.

Key Features to Look For in a Punching Bag for Beginners

When selecting a punching bag as a beginner, several features should be kept in mind:

  1. Weight: Beginners should opt for punching bags that are neither too heavy nor too light. Generally, a bag weighing between 40-70 lbs is ideal for someone just starting. A bag that's too light may swing too much, making it harder to control, while a bag that's too heavy could cause injury or be difficult to move.

  2. Material: Look for bags made from durable materials such as synthetic leather or high-quality vinyl. These materials are easy to maintain and provide a solid punching surface.

  3. Fill Type: Punching bags are typically filled with either fabric, sand, or water. For beginners, bags filled with fabric or foam are a good choice as they provide better shock absorption and less risk of injury.

  4. Versatility: A good punching bag for beginners should be versatile enough to handle a variety of drills, from jabs and crosses to hooks and uppercuts. You don't want to limit your training options right from the start.

  5. Suspension System: Whether it's a hanging bag or a freestanding model, make sure the bag is stable and won't shift too much during your workout. An adjustable suspension system is ideal because it allows you to modify the bag's height based on your preferences.

Top-Rated Punching Bags for Boxing Beginners

1. Everlast 70-Pound Heavy Bag

  • Type: Hanging Heavy Bag
  • Material: Synthetic leather
  • Weight: 70 lbs
  • Fill Type: Heavy-duty synthetic fill
  • Suspension: Heavy-duty chains with a swivel
  • Features :
    • The Everlast 70-Pound Heavy Bag is one of the best options for beginners. Its weight is ideal for those who are just starting to build power and technique. It's filled with synthetic materials that provide a forgiving surface for punches, making it easier on your hands and wrists.
    • The bag is durable and designed to take a lot of punishment, so it's perfect for beginners who plan to train regularly. It's also equipped with a heavy-duty suspension system that keeps the bag stable and secure during use.
  • Why It's Ideal for Beginners: The 70-pound weight provides a perfect balance of resistance and swing, and the durable material makes it a long-lasting investment. The suspension system ensures the bag stays in place, which helps beginners focus on technique without worrying about stability.
  • Advantages: Durable, versatile, good weight for beginners.

2. Title Boxing Classic Heavy Bag

  • Type: Hanging Heavy Bag
  • Material: Synthetic leather
  • Weight: 100 lbs
  • Fill Type: CSM (crosslink, closed-cell foam) for better shock absorption
  • Suspension: Chain with swivel
  • Features :
    • The Title Boxing Classic Heavy Bag is perfect for those who want to work on both power and endurance. While it's on the heavier side at 100 lbs, beginners who feel confident in their punches or are ready to move up in weight can find this bag ideal. The foam fill ensures that your hands and wrists aren't compromised.
    • The synthetic leather construction makes this bag easy to maintain, and the design allows for a smooth swing.
  • Why It's Ideal for Beginners: This bag is a bit heavier, but it provides excellent shock absorption and will be suitable as you progress in your training. Beginners can start lighter and graduate to this bag once they build the strength needed to handle the extra weight.
  • Advantages: Shock-absorbing fill, durable construction, suitable for growing skill levels.

3. Century Wavemaster Freestanding Bag

  • Type: Freestanding
  • Material: Vinyl
  • Weight: Adjustable up to 250 lbs
  • Fill Type: Water or sand
  • Suspension: Freestanding base
  • Features :
    • The Century Wavemaster is one of the most popular freestanding punching bags, especially for beginners who may not have the space or means to hang a traditional bag. Its base can be filled with either water or sand to increase weight, making it highly adjustable based on your training needs.
    • The vinyl exterior is durable, and the bag's unique design absorbs shock well. The large striking surface makes it perfect for practicing all types of punches and kicks.
  • Why It's Ideal for Beginners: Its freestanding nature makes it an easy option for those without mounting space, and its adjustable weight allows beginners to control the bag's resistance as they build their skill. The large surface area provides plenty of room for punches.
  • Advantages: Freestanding, adjustable weight, easy to set up and use.
